Rice is a staple food for more than half of the world’s population, cherished for its versatility and ability to complement countless dishes. However, many people are unaware of the potential dangers associated with improperly storing cooked rice. While it may seem harmless to toss leftover rice into the fridge, failing to follow proper storage guidelines can lead to foodborne illnesses.
Understanding the science behind rice spoilage and the best practices for storage can help you avoid these risks. This article will delve into ten crucial aspects of cooked rice storage that often go unnoticed, ensuring you keep your meals safe and delicious.
